For the 2026 school year, there are 10 public middle schools serving 4,914 students in School District U-46. This district's average middle testing ranking is 3/10, which is in the bottom 50% of public middle schools in Illinois.
Public Middle Schools in School District U-46 have an average math proficiency score of 15% (versus the Illinois public middle school average of 24%), and reading proficiency score of 20% (versus the 29%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 77%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is more than the Illinois public middle school average of 61% (majority Hispanic).

School District U-46, which is ranked within the bottom 50% of all 864 school districts in Illinois (based off of combined math and reading proficiency testing data) for the 2022-2023 school year.
The school district's graduation rate of 86% has stayed relatively flat over five school years.

District Revenue and Spending
The revenue/student of $21,034 in this school district is less than the state median of $22,430. The school district revenue/student has grown by 9% over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$19,439 is less than the state median of $21,668. The school district spending/student has grown by 7% over four school years.
